| Battalion 101 CZ-9 Ultra II Notebook IBuyPower.com Price: $1,880 Estimated Ship Date: August 19, 2008
Battalion 101 CZ-9 Ultra 15.4" WXGA 1280x800 Widescreen TFT Notebook w/Li-ion battery, Universal AC Power Adapter Original Metallic Black Color Intel® Montevina Core 2 Duo Mobile P9500 Dual-Core Processor (2x 2.53GHz/6MB Cache/1066FSB) 4 GB(2 GB X2) DDR2-800 PC6400 512MB NVIDIA GeForce GO 9600M GT 128 GB 2.5 inch SATA MLC Solid State Disk 8x Dual Format DVD±R/±RW + 16x CD-R/RW Combo Drive 3D Premium Surround Sound Onboard Built-in 56K V.92 Fax Modem Built-in 10/100/1000 Network LAN Built-in 3x USB 2.0 Ports Built-in 3-in-1 Media Card Reader/Writer Built-in 2.0 Mega Pixels Digital Web Video Camera Intel Pro/Wireless 5300 802.11 a/g/n Wi-Fi Link Free Deluxe Carrying Case Microsoft Windows Vista Ultimate + [Free 60-Day !!!] Microsoft Office 2007(Word, Excel, Outlook, PowerPoint, Access ....) 64-Bit
Well, this one is different from the first two, as it's not a brand name model, nor is it buyable at a physical locale. And also, you know my opinions on IBuyPower in terms of quality of products and business, but this one is a great deal, so let me tell you about it and you can decide. First off, the screen is the smallest so far and the resolution isn't so high, but that could mean little to you depending on what you do with it. The processor is the best P series (the new centrino 2 ones) out so far, so it's the best dual-core processor right now, better than the two mentioned before. While this has 4GB of RAM, unfortunately it does not have the DDR3 like the other two, but it is still the fastest DDR2 speed available for notebooks. The graphics card is still a 9000 series, but is weaker than the last two, since it's only 9600. The killer app of this thing is the drive though. I nearly fell off my chair when I saw that they had Solid State drives for so little, if you don't understand why, I highly suggest you look up solid state drives and learn about their amazingness. This one also has the fancy 5300 Intel pro wireless as well, and Vista Ultimate 64-bit, which could be nice. The case looks kinda bizarre though, so you should take a close look at it before you buy. There have been many good stories from people buying from ibuypower as well as bad stories, so decide for yourself if you'd want to take the risk (if one does exist) for the deals they have.

And honestly, out of everything I saw in your price range for the stuff you wanted, that one would be the one I would get if I was in your place for a few reasons. The P series processors are pretty future proof, and even if you don't have the best of the P series, they have the same socket, so you can just upgrade it. DDR3 is the new standard for desktops, and just breaking into the laptop market, so anything with it is definitely the way to go, and if they come out faster speeds of DDR3 sticks, then you can just upgrade, whereas DDR2 is basically done for. As for drives, since SSD is still touchy and expensive, the fastest largest sata drive is preferable until the SSD's become more realistic, and then since they are all 2.5" drives anyway, you can upgrade. And that 9800 graphic card is only topped in performance by four other cards as of now. Not to mention the 1080p screen resolution is the only way to go if you're anticipating the future of multimedia. Futureproof performance at an affordable price ftw. And about the customization, don't count on it, especially since Gateway switched to a 100% indirect model, they basically ship out premade models to stores (both on and off line). | |
